  • kickstart一键装机部署

    1.第一步安装DHCP

    yum -y install dhcp

    1.1配置修改文件

    cat >> /etc/dhcp/dhcpd.conf <<END
    subnet 172.16.1.0 netmask 255.255.255.0 {
    range 172.16.1.100 172.16.1.200;
    option subnet-mask 255.255.255.0;
    default-lease-time 21600;
    max-lease-time 43200;
    next-server 172.16.1.61;
    filename "/pxelinux.0";
    }
    END
    #注释
    range 172.16.1.120 172.16.1.200; # 可分配的起始IP-结束IP
    option subnet-mask 255.255.255.0; # 设定netmask
    default-lease-time 21600; # 设置默认的IP租用期限
    max-lease-time 43200; # 设置最大的IP租用期限
    next-server 172.16.1.61; # 告知客户端TFTP服务器的ip
    filename "/pxelinux.0"; # 告知客户端从TFTP根目录下载pxelinux.0文件   

    2.第二步TFTP服务安装

    yum -y install tftp-server
    sed -i.ori '14s#yes#no#' /etc/xinetd.d/tftp
    /etc/init.d/xinetd start

    3.配置支持PXE的启动程序

    yum -y install syslinux
    cp /usr/share/syslinux/pxelinux.0 /var/lib/tftpboot/

    4.安装httpd服务

    yum -y install httpd #安装
    sed -i "277i ServerName 127.0.0.1:80" /etc/httpd/conf/httpd.conf #sed修改配置文件
    mkdir /var/www/html/CentOS6.9 #创建一个系统挂载目录
    mount /dev/cdrom /var/www/html/CentOS6.9/ #挂载磁盘到系统文件目录
    cp -a /var/www/html/CentOS6.9/isolinux/* /var/lib/tftpboot/ #复制系统配置文件到启动程序目录
    mkdir -p /var/lib/tftpboot/pxelinux.cfg #创建启动文件 
    cp /var/www/html/CentOS6.9/isolinux/isolinux.cfg /var/lib/tftpboot/pxelinux.cfg/default

    5.配置编写启动文件和优化脚本

    1. 启动文件CentOS-6.9-ks.cfg

    cat >/var/www/html/ks_config/CentOS-6.9-ks.cfg <<END
    install
    url --url="http://172.16.1.61/CentOS6.9/"
    text
    lang en_US.UTF-8
    keyboard us
    zerombr
    bootloader --location=mbr --driveorder=sda --append="crashkernel=auto rhgb quiet"
    network --bootproto=dhcp --device=eth1 --onboot=yes --noipv6 --hostname=CentOS6
    timezone --utc Asia/Shanghai
    authconfig --enableshadow --passalgo=sha512
    rootpw --iscrypted $6$X20eRtuZhkHznTb4$dK0BJByOSAWSDD8jccLVFz0CscijS9ldMWwpoCw/ZEjYw2BTQYGWlgKsn945fFTjRC658UXjuocwJbAjVI5D6/
    clearpart --all --initlabel
    part /boot --fstype=ext4 --asprimary --size=200
    part swap --size=1024
    part / --fstype=ext4 --grow --asprimary --size=200
    firstboot --disable
    selinux --disabled
    firewall --disabled
    logging --level=info
    reboot
    
    %packages
    @base
    @compat-libraries
    @debugging
    @development
    tree
    nmap
    sysstat
    lrzsz
    dos2unix
    telnet
    
    %post
    wget -O /tmp/optimization.sh http://172.16.1.61/ks_config/optimization.sh &>/dev/null
    /bin/sh /tmp/optimization.sh
    %end
    END

    2. 优化脚本optimization.sh 

    [root@m01 ks_config]# cat optimization.sh 
    #!/bin/bash
    . /etc/init.d/functions
    
    Ip=172.16.1.61
    Port=80
    ConfigDir=ks_config
    
    # Judge Http server is ok?
    PortNum=`nmap $Ip -p $Port 2>/dev/null|grep open|wc -l`
    [ $PortNum -lt 1 ] && {
    echo "Http server is bad!"
    exit 1
    }
    
    # Defined result function
    function Msg(){
    if [ $? -eq 0 ];then
    action "$1" /bin/true
    else
    action "$1" /bin/false
    fi
    }
    
    # Defined IP function
    function ConfigIP(){
    Suffix=`ifconfig eth1|awk -F "[ .]+" 'NR==2 {print $6}'`
    cat >/etc/sysconfig/network-scripts/ifcfg-eth0 <<-END
    DEVICE=eth0
    TYPE=Ethernet
    ONBOOT=yes
    NM_CONTROLLED=yes
    BOOTPROTO=none
    IPADDR=10.0.0.$Suffix
    PREFIX=24
    GATEWAY=10.0.0.254
    DNS1=10.0.0.254
    DEFROUTE=yes
    IPV4_FAILURE_FATAL=yes
    IPV6INIT=no
    NAME="System eth0"
    END
    Msg "config eth0"
    cat >/etc/sysconfig/network-scripts/ifcfg-eth1 <<-END
    DEVICE=eth1
    TYPE=Ethernet
    ONBOOT=yes
    NM_CONTROLLED=yes
    BOOTPROTO=none
    IPADDR=172.16.1.$Suffix
    PREFIX=24
    DEFROUTE=yes
    IPV4_FAILURE_FATAL=yes
    IPV6INIT=no
    NAME="System eth1"
    END
    Msg "config eth1"
    }
    
    # Defined Yum source Functions
    function yum(){
    YumDir=/etc/yum.repos.d
    [ -f "$YumDir/CentOS-Base.repo" ] && cp $YumDir/CentOS-Base.repo{,.ori} 
    wget -O $YumDir/CentOS-Base.repo http://$Ip:$Port/$ConfigDir/CentOS-Base.repo &>/dev/null &&
    wget -O $YumDir/epel.repo http://$Ip:$Port/$ConfigDir/epel.repo &>/dev/null &&
    Msg "YUM source"
    }
    
    
    # Defined add Ordinary users Functions
    function AddUser(){
    useradd oldboy &>/dev/null &&
    echo "123456"|passwd --stdin oldboy &>/dev/null &&
    sed -i '98a oldboy ALL=(ALL) NOPASSWD:ALL' /etc/sudoers &&
    visudo -c &>/dev/null
    Msg "AddUser oldboy"
    }
    
    # Defined Hide the system version number Functions
    function HideVersion(){
    [ -f "/etc/issue" ] && >/etc/issue
    Msg "Hide issue"
    [ -f "/etc/issue.net" ] && > /etc/issue.net
    Msg "Hide issue.net"
    }
    
    
    # Defined SSHD config Functions
    function sshd(){
    SshdDir=/etc/ssh
    [ -f "$SshdDir/sshd_config" ] && /bin/mv $SshdDir/sshd_config{,.ori}
    wget -O $SshdDir/sshd_config http://$Ip:$Port/$ConfigDir/sshd_config &>/dev/null &&
    chmod 600 $SshdDir/sshd_config
    Msg "sshd config"
    }
    
    # Defined OPEN FILES Functions
    function openfiles(){
    [ -f "/etc/security/limits.conf" ] && {
    echo '* - nofile 65535' >> /etc/security/limits.conf
    Msg "open files"
    }
    }
    
    # Defined Kernel parameters Functions
    function kernel(){
    KernelDir=/etc
    [ -f "$KernelDir/sysctl.conf" ] && /bin/mv $KernelDir/sysctl.conf{,.ori}
    wget -O $KernelDir/sysctl.conf http://$Ip:$Port/$ConfigDir/sysctl.conf &>/dev/null
    Msg "Kernel config"
    }
    
    # Defined hosts file Functions
    function hosts(){
    HostsDir=/etc
    [ -f "$HostsDir/hosts" ] && /bin/mv $HostsDir/hosts{,.ori}
    wget -O $HostsDir/hosts http://$Ip:$Port/$ConfigDir/hosts &>/dev/null
    Msg "Hosts config"
    }
    
    # Defined System Startup Services Functions
    function boot(){
    for oldboy in `chkconfig --list|grep "3:on"|awk '{print $1}'|grep -vE "crond|network|rsyslog|sshd"`
    do 
    chkconfig $oldboy off
    done
    Msg "BOOT config"
    }
    
    # Defined Time Synchronization Functions
    function Time(){
    echo "#time sync by zhangyao at $(date +%F)" >>/var/spool/cron/root
    echo '*/5 * * * * /usr/sbin/ntpdate ntp1.aliyun.com &>/dev/null' >>/var/spool/cron/root
    Msg "Time Synchronization"
    }
    
    # Defined main Functions
    function main(){
    ConfigIP
    yum
    #AddUser
    HideVersion
    #sshd
    openfiles
    kernel
    hosts
    boot
    Time    
    }
    
    main

    6.新建一个空白的虚拟机

    纯机器不需要挂载镜像,选中所在的局域网所在的LAN区段
    两个网卡DNS模式,其中一个选择LAN区段就ok
    然后开机测试等待安装完成。
